接口描述

该规范由优音通信定义,客户系统需按此规范实现该接口。优音通信平台 调用该接口将通话记录主动推送给客户系统。
通话记录详细数据以 json 字符串格式封装,通过 http post 方式推送给客户

数据格式

无加密

{
  "opAnswerTime": "2021-07-26 14:13:27",
  "opHangupTime": "2021-07-26 14:13:37",
  "account": "4000002373",
  "serviceSn": "8b45e1e4edd811ebaf01c3ee5d89d094",
  "callingid": "02986510753",
  "duration": 31,
  "recStatus": "1",
  "recordUrl": "http://10.10.21.51:8080/record/2021/07/26/4000002373/4000002373_8b454b9e-edd8-11eb-aefc-c3ee5d89d094_02986510753_18691638539_Transfer=2=2_20210726141314_dr.wav",
  "city": "西安",
  "province": "陕西",
  "endTime": "2021-07-26 14:13:37",
  "calledid": "18691638539",
  "startTime": "2021-07-26 14:13:07",
  "accessTime": "2021-07-26 14:13:14",
  "transferId": "Transfer=2=2",
  "extension": "1101",
  "inOrOut": "inbound"
}

AES加密

加密规则如下:AES加密模式:CBC;填充方式:pkcs7padding;数据块:128位;密码:企业ID前16位(企业ID由优音提供);偏移量:企业ID前16位;输出编码:base64;字符集:utf-8。

{
"data":"irue5zV5nrSs3rG7kT1DS0fMi140Lk4XY6uM6HWkUnVWx1SG03AGCFLhF/ycHtNdd29xclOQ/4TkdAe89agTZaAdHFkkhKkUA0Ka+joBUpsgmbxOpULKvZHBUUf1OhO5lNw2EmbmN7Q2tuyO6mKztQGFVleHUApFCumYrQeGpL+s/p7nY2nIq+3R8Q1R+/3iPzhrUmaY3Qs+i64Wdf2wYtf+qsRWfx4DoWLxMjo5y8A3ZtvfU+8O2bA5wnbscOcjlLyiPmmEFw8Xj4Kd23q/noN8pTIIF9BgzkhApbzBZ/IOx4E4edNQEPGPiML1JXTE8TOfqJ9B+aGRI91gLxiWLPTq496MkW9m4L08K4WCqW5rdmCyraPpV/Fn8+Hf7qFJkHpbO8ljWGCEt190byrbozCgoRnA34A5wq4si3k8QRr/K/rGjJU8V6Zz3jQ6dsGkRVYyOAf5bfRD5p3zjXBMZCAgqbcveDWkmPIaOGiW5BM7fRxERVavZ0kIgYgygbPbKktaQiPCUurB/lmYFvSrEkXL6DTKfNxurZeqmnr4vQa4oHU+uu7hV20aCtDptoJHklgDQ+pHAPtmzj/otA4LFSzHo+HccyWPKlcRjtoLFnegHRxZJISpFANCmvo6AVKbsmJwXHToAaVb9PwAeh/tmT6c3vgZs4WUqRXQH62CBIAwRfdmFhRmbbylA9CdBtOc66jEfvr4Cy62ESh7NIVtNcpJjqBOQBSzrtjkvzxYfY+1eBy8sgNe+kXvbH7TNV2eNCjC7lSddCzP03aMU8OtqJQEuG9EHT0XMuBfw+iZ9fQ0BfnMaQi/jSqvmjGJQbqYE0pVZc8nrmpov9vbqZ2FjVJKyh50JMVfnIr5G3syQA7aVSA2AcW2TlpgLzL/OunR"
}

参数说明

序号 名称 是否必填 说明
1 opAnswerTime 被叫接听时间,400来电转接业务才有
2 opHangupTime 被叫挂断时间,400来电转接业务才有
3 account 企业业务号码
4 serviceSn 唯一标识。
5 callingid 主叫号码
6 duration 通话时长,单位秒
7 recStatus 接听状态:详见文章未的recStatus状态码说明
8 recordUrl 录音下载地址(录音地址访问不需要secret签名)
9 city
10 province
11 endTime 呼叫结束时间
12 calledid 被叫号码
13 startTime 呼叫开始时间
14 accessTime 被叫开始接入时间,格式:2015-11-04 14:31:29。
15 transferId 转接节点id
16 extension 分机号码。
17 inOrOut 呼入呼出类型,inbound 呼入,outbound 呼出。

返回结果示例

{ "message": "success", "result": "200" }
result:200-成功。其他-失败

recStatus状态码说明:

状态码 说明
1 接通
-1 主叫主动挂机
-2 被叫电话不应答
-3 通话失败
430 空号
431 关机
432 停机
433 正在通话
434 无人接听
435 号码有误
436 号码过期
437 用户忙
438 暂停服务
439 呼叫等待
440 来电提醒
441 不方便接听
442 免打扰
443 本地号码
444 外地号码
445 呼转不成功/多次呼转
446 线路忙
447 欠费
448 网络忙
449 稍后再拨
450 线路故障
451 呼入限制
452 黑名单
453 呼叫超频
454 不在服务区
455 呼叫受限
文档更新时间: 2023-08-03 09:34   作者:admin